Pavel Durov, founder of Telegram, has been involved in controversies related to sanctions and app removals. Apple removed VK applications from the App Store, citing sanctions, though Durov's former press secretary claimed VK is not on U.S. sanction lists. Durov himself commented on these actions as part of a digital and information war. His net worth decreased significantly during this period, alongside other Russian business figures. He was also reported to have stayed in Tbilisi, Georgia, indicating his current location may be outside Russia.
